General description

Integrin alpha-11 (ITGA11) belongs to a family of cell adhesion molecules, which consist of noncovalent associated alpha-beta heterodimers, and is shown to be overexpressed in the stroma of human non-small-cell lung carcinomas (hNSCLCs). Upon dimerization, this protein is thought to enhance tumorgenicity of hNSCLCs by interacting with matrix collagen and stromal fibroblasts. Progesterone is shown to increase the expression of ITGA11 through mid-gestation and decrease thereafter in Sprague-Dawley rats. It is further indicated that MAPK signaling is associated with the regulation of these integrins.

Quality

Evaluated by Western Blot in HeLa cell lysate.

Western Blot Analysis: 1 µg/mL of this antibody detected Integrin alpha-11 in 10 µg of non-boiled & non-B-ME HeLa cell lysate.

Target description

~135 kDa observed.
The high molecular weight band seen in a HeLa (non boiled) cell lysate is the integrin complex. The band at ~75-80 kDa is thought to be a denatured form of integrin.
